To assemble a brain, differentiating neurons must make proper connections
and establish specialized brain compartments. Abnormal levels of cell
adhesion molecules disrupt these processes. Dystroglycan (Dg) is a major
non-integrin cell adhesion receptor, deregulation of which is associated
with dramatic neuroanatomical defects such as lissencephaly type II, or
cobblestone brain. The previously
established Drosophila model for cobblestone encephaly
was used to understand how Dg is regulated in the brain. During
development, Dg has a spatiotemporally dynamic expression pattern,
fine-tuning of which is crucial for accurate brain assembly. In addition,
mass spectrometry analyses identified numerous components associated with
Dg in neurons, including several proteins of the exocyst
complex. Data show that exocyst-based membrane
trafficking of Dg allows its distinct expression pattern, essential for
proper brain morphogenesis. Further studies of the Dg neuronal interactome
will allow identification of new factors involved in the development of
dystroglycanopathies and advance disease diagnostics in humans.
